home | exhibitions | ARTQUILTfabrications
 
Curator: Lyric Kinard
Traveling exhibition coordinator: Christine Hager-Braun
 
The artists took the definition of “fabrication” and created, constructed, united parts into pieces of art with fabric as the basic element. Commercially available fabrics or fabrics, which were hand-dyed or over-dyed by the artists, were pieced or appliqued. In addition, various techniques such as painting on fabric, screen printing, digital manipulation of images, surface design, thread painting, quilting, or addition of embellishments exemplify a wide range of possibilities of contemporary fiber art. The resulting art quilts include abstract quilts, landscape quilts and pictorial quilts.

ARTQUILTS FABRICations
is a traveling exhibition of art quilts by members of the Professional Art Quilt Alliance-South. The exhibition travels from 2004-2006.

Exhibition Schedule
Page-Walker Arts & History Center
Cary, North Carolina
On View: October 1-25, 2004

Aiken County Historical Museum
Aiken, South Carolina
On View: April 5-May 29, 2005

Mid-Atlantic Quilt Festival
Hampton, Virginia
On View: February 23-February 26, 2006
